    A pipe bending machine is a specialized industrial tool designed to bend and shape pipes and tubes with a high degree of precision. It offers a far more accurate and efficient method of bending pipes than traditional manual techniques.

    Pipe bending machines employ various technologies, including hydraulic systems, electric controls, and programmable settings. These technologies allow for precise bending angles, radii, and repeatability.

    The primary purposes of pipe bending machines are:
    • Creating Complex Shapes: Pipe bending machines are used to craft pipes and tubes into intricate shapes and configurations, which are vital in industries like construction, automotive manufacturing, and aerospace.
    • Ensuring Precision: They offer exceptional precision, ensuring that bends meet exact specifications and tight tolerances. This level of precision is vital for components used in critical applications.
    • Minimizing Material Wastage: Pipe bending machines reduce material wastage by avoiding the need for excessive cutting and welding. This not only saves costs but also promotes sustainability.

    Pipe bending machines serve a multitude of applications, including:
    • Construction: In construction projects, pipe bending machines are used to create custom structures like handrails, staircases, and building frameworks.
    • Automotive Industry: In the automotive sector, pipe bending machines craft exhaust systems, chassis components, and various other tubular parts.
    • Aerospace: The precision of pipe bending machines is indispensable in the aerospace industry, where they shape components like aircraft frames and engine parts.
    • Oil and Gas: Pipe bending machines fabricate pipelines, ensuring they can navigate the contours of complex landscapes while maintaining structural integrity.
    • Furniture and Decor: In the furniture and decor industry, pipe bending machines shape metal tubes into stylish and functional designs.
